A seafood warehouse burned down about an hour from our office last week.

Texas Gulf Seafood, on Pier 7 in Galveston, at around 8:40 on the evening of Wednesday 5 August. Firefighters arrived to find the building already fully engulfed. Crews made an interior attack and pulled back when the roof came down. Three people and a dog got out. One firefighter was treated for dehydration and released. Departments from across Galveston County worked it overnight before it was contained.

The cause is still under investigation.

Smoke is visible before flame

This is the specific thing that makes video useful in a fire timeline, and it is worth being precise about rather than overselling.

A conventional fire panel is a threshold device. A heat detector waits for temperature at the sensor to cross a limit. A smoke detector waits for particles to reach the chamber. Both are excellent, both are code required, and both depend on the event reaching the sensor's physical location.

A camera has a different relationship with the room. Haze and smoke drift are visible across an open bay well before either threshold is crossed at any particular point on the ceiling. And a camera covers the corners where nobody ever ran conduit for a sensor, because it was installed to watch a loading door, not to watch for fire.
